Narcissus poeticus — Narcisse des Poètes, pheasant's eye



This pleasantly scented wild species is commonly found in the sub alpine meadows of the Pyrenees and the southern Alps. As it flowers late it should be confined to the cooler parts of the mediterranean garden.
The genus
Narcissus mainly comes from the mountains in Southern Europe and the Mediterranean region. From the enormous range of hybrids and cultivars only a very limited selection is presented. Our choice, determined by their ability to persist in a mediterranean garden, is mainly directed to the botanical species and the tazetta group. As the roots of most species are persistent, Narcissus bulbs benefit of being left undisturbed for several years.
